texus / Tgui
Licence: zlib
Cross-platform modern c++ GUI
Stars: ✭ 371
Projects that are alternatives of or similar to Tgui
Gwork
Skinnable GUI with useful widget collection. Fork of GWEN.
Stars: ✭ 179 (-51.75%)
Mutual labels: gamedev, sfml, cross-platform, gui
Obengine
2D Game Engine with Lua Scripting made on top of SFML !
Stars: ✭ 335 (-9.7%)
Mutual labels: gamedev, sfml, cross-platform
Rabbittoolbox
🤸🏾♀️👗开源的动画渲染软件,提倡以简单、易用,高质量的物理演算以及渲染质量和性能,为喜爱二次元动画的用户降低视频制作门槛
Stars: ✭ 309 (-16.71%)
Mutual labels: gamedev, cross-platform
Wxphp
Build cross-platform software with rich native GUIs using the combined power of the PHP language and the wxWidgets library.
Stars: ✭ 328 (-11.59%)
Mutual labels: cross-platform, gui
Panda3d
Powerful, mature open-source cross-platform game engine for Python and C++, developed by Disney and CMU
Stars: ✭ 3,035 (+718.06%)
Mutual labels: gamedev, cross-platform
Cloaker
Simple, drag-and-drop, password-based file encryption
Stars: ✭ 267 (-28.03%)
Mutual labels: cross-platform, gui
Ultralight
Next-generation HTML renderer for apps and games
Stars: ✭ 3,585 (+866.31%)
Mutual labels: gamedev, cross-platform
Hyper Haskell
The strongly hyped Haskell interpreter.
Stars: ✭ 342 (-7.82%)
Mutual labels: cross-platform, gui
Sqlectron Gui
A simple and lightweight SQL client desktop with cross database and platform support.
Stars: ✭ 3,852 (+938.27%)
Mutual labels: cross-platform, gui
Methanekit
🎲 Modern 3D graphics made simple with cross-platform C++17 meta-API on top of DirectX 12 & Metal (Vulkan is coming)
Stars: ✭ 197 (-46.9%)
Mutual labels: gamedev, cross-platform
Ricochet
Anonymous peer-to-peer instant messaging
Stars: ✭ 3,570 (+862.26%)
Mutual labels: cross-platform, gui
Eiskaltdcpp
File sharing program using DC and ADC protocols
Stars: ✭ 277 (-25.34%)
Mutual labels: cross-platform, gui
Imgui sdl
ImGuiSDL: SDL2 based renderer for Dear ImGui
Stars: ✭ 134 (-63.88%)
Mutual labels: gamedev, gui
TGUI - Texus' Graphical User Interface
TGUI is a cross-platform modern c++ GUI library.
Although mostly a library for SFML, custom backends can be used and an experimental backend is provided that uses SDL and OpenGL.
For more information, take a look at the website.
Status
Windows | Linux | macOS | Android | iOS | Raspberry Pi | |
---|---|---|---|---|---|---|
SFML backend | ✔️ (CI) | ✔️ (CI) | ✔️ (CI) | ✔️ (CI) | ❓ | ❓ |
SDL/OpenGL backend | ❓ | ✔️ (CI) | ❓ | ✔️ (CI) | ❌ | ✔️ |
(Platforms with a question mark are likely to work with no or minor adjustments, but have either not been tested or haven't been tested for a long time)
Download
You can download the source code of the current development version from the git repository: Download ZIP
Precompiled libraries for some compilers are available for each release.
Learn
Contact
Name: Bruno Van de Velde
E-mail: [email protected]
Note that the project description data, including the texts, logos, images, and/or trademarks,
for each open source project belongs to its rightful owner.
If you wish to add or remove any projects, please contact us at [email protected].